Latest revision as of 06:28, 25 November 2019
Ford Thunderbird. 1983–6 (prod. 610,367). 2-door coupé. F/R, 2302 cm³ (I4 OHC), 3797 cm³ (V6 OHV), 4942 cm³ (V8 OHV). Thunderbird gets its mojo back with aero-look coupé (Cd 0,35), though on Fox platform as before. Four-cylinder model was turbocharged, with limited-slip differential and larger wheels, though it was not that great a performer given the 3,000 lb-plus kerb weight; power upped to 150 hp (152 PS) for 1986, when V8 received multi-point fuel injection.
Manufacturing locations: Lorain, Ohio, USA; Wixom, Michigan, USA
Marque: Ford | Model: Ford Thunderbird | Predecessor: Ford Thunderbird (1980–2) | Successor: Ford Thunderbird (1987–8)
